OnePlus is gearing up for its summer performance ecosystem new product launch event scheduled for June 27th at 7 PM (CST). In the lead-up to the event, the company has been teasing the features of its upcoming flagship smartphone, the OnePlus Ace 3 Pro.

Today, the company shared a teaser about the device’s advanced cooling capabilities, featuring the second-generation Tiangong system.

This new system features a 9126mm² ultra-large vapor chamber (VC), which the company claims delivers a 36% improvement in VC cooling performance. While this is impressive, the recently launched competitor Realme GT 6 boasts a slightly larger 10014mm² 3D tempered dual vapor chamber.

The upcoming OnePlus Ace 3 Pro also utilizes industry-first 2K supercritical graphite for enhanced heat conduction by 70%. These advancements aim to provide a cooler and more stable gaming experience during extended use.

The Ace 3 Pro is built with a low-temperature aerospace aluminum frame, further contributing to comfortable gameplay during long horizontal sessions. The phone also boasts a new AI global temperature control management system for precise temperature regulation.

Under the hood, the OnePlus Ace 3 Pro packs a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 chipset, achieving an impressive AnTuTu benchmark score of 2,326,659 according to OnePlus. The device leverages the company’s self-developed Tidal Architecture to optimize chip performance for maximum potential.

The Ace 3 Pro is equipped with up to 24GB of LPDDR5X RAM and 1TB of UFS 4.0 storage. The company claims users can experience a stable 120 frames per second gameplay for six hours straight in the popular mobile game “Honor of Kings” even with the highest graphics settings and 5G network enabled.

Additionally, OnePlus states the phone can maintain a smooth 59.7 FPS frame rate in Genshin Impact even at the highest resolution settings. Furthermore, the phone is said to handle multitasking seamlessly during gameplay, allowing users to attend calls without any performance dips.
